Finally, to the article summarized the work and prospected.Firstly, this paper studies Ad Hoc network concepts and research status, analysis,comparison and conclusion of common unicast and multicast routing protocols. It designs a multicast routing protocol, using sector, which is based on intelligent energy controlled. Its validation is verified by simulations. Then, the paper does research through experimental platform, expounds the experimental platform framework and realizes its principle. Using the Ad Hoc network experimental platform, we design and implement a multicast routing protocol. Next, it uses some test scene and index to prove the validity of the algorithm designed. Finally, the paper summarizes and prospects above work.
